Identify Entrance Things
To properly rodent-proof your exterior area, start by pinpointing potential entrance factors. Evaluate your lawn for any voids or openings that rodents could utilize to gain access. Check locations such as gaps under doors, holes in the walls, or openings around energy infiltrations. Keep in mind that mice can squeeze via openings as little as a cent, so be detailed in your evaluation.
Focus on areas where energies enter your home, such as where pipelines, wires, or cords enter the building. Seal any kind of spaces around these access points with products like steel wool or caulk. Additionally, check for any cracks in the foundation or gaps in the siding that could serve as access factors for rats.
Pay attention to areas where plants fulfills your home, as overgrown plants can offer concealing places and easy gain access to for rats. Trim any kind of overhanging branches or shrubs that could be used as bridges to your house. Implement Exemption Measures
Evaluating and securing entrance points is the very first step in rodent-proofing your exterior room; now you'll take action by carrying out exclusion actions.
Begin by mounting door sweeps on all outside doors to avoid rats from squeezing via spaces. Seal cracks and gaps with weather-resistant sealant, focusing on locations where utility pipes enter your home.
Usage cable mesh to cover vents and chimneys, ensuring they're firmly connected. Cut tree branches and plants away from your home to remove potential bridges for rats to access your roof covering.
Furthermore, take into consideration installing steel flashing around the base of your home to stop burrowing. Store fire wood at the very least 18 inches off the ground and far from your residence.
Keep waste in tightly sealed containers, and without delay clean up any splashed birdseed or pet food. By carrying out these exemption actions, you can considerably minimize the chance of rats invading your exterior space.
Maintain Sanitation and Trimmed Landscaping
Ensure your outdoor space stays clean and your landscaping is routinely trimmed to prevent rodents from locating harborage or food resources. Maintaining your yard tidy is vital to minimizing tourist attractions for rodents. Remove any particles, mess, or unused items that can function as concealing spots for these parasites. Rodents are attracted to areas with easy access to food and sanctuary, so by preserving sanitation, you make your residential or commercial property less enticing to them.
Regularly trimming your landscape design is also vital in rodent-proofing your exterior room. Thick plant life supplies rats with sufficient hiding areas and potential nesting websites. By keeping your grass cut, shrubs trimmed, and trees trimmed, you eliminate possible environments for rodents. Additionally, trimmed landscape design makes it harder for rats to access your home as they like areas with enough insurance coverage for defense.
